NEW DELHI: The Uttar Pradesh Madhyamik Shiksha Parishad (UPMSP) announced the Class 10 (SSC) and Class 12 (HSSC) board examination results for academic year 2017- 18 on Sunday, April 29, 2018.

Around 75.16 per cent students passed Class 10 board exams and the pass percentage for Class 12 is 72.43%. This year, the overall pass percentage for class 10 dropped from 81.2% in 2017 to 75.2% in 2018. Same with the Class 12 result - it declined from 82.6% in 2017 to 72.4 in 2018.
UP Board Class X toppers
  • Rank 1: Allahabad's Anjali Verma - 96.33%
  • Rank 2: Fatehpur's Yashashvi - 94.5%
  • Rank 3: Third place is jointly shared by Vinay Kumar (94.17%) and Sani Verma (94.17%)

UP Board Class XII toppers
  • Rank 1: Rajneesh Shukla from Fatehpur and Akash Maurya from Barabanki - 93.2%
  • Rank 2: Ananya Rai from Ghazipur - 92.6%
  • Rank 3: Abhishek Kumar from Moradabad and Ajeet Patel from Barabanki - 92.2%

Pass Percentage
  • Class 10 pass percentage: Boys - 72.3%; Girls - 78.8%
  • Class 12 pass percentage: Girls - 78.4%; Boys - 67.4%
